| 341 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=head1 DESCRIPTION | 
| 342 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 343 |  |  |  |  |  |  | This Class provides the framework for talking to Proxmox VE 2.0 API instances. | 
| 344 |  |  |  |  |  |  | This just provides a get/delete/put/post abstraction layer as methods on Proxmox VE REST API | 
| 345 |  |  |  |  |  |  | This also handles the ticket headers required for authentication | 
| 346 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 347 |  |  |  |  |  |  | More details on the API can be found at L and | 
| 348 |  |  |  |  |  |  | L | 
| 349 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 350 |  |  |  |  |  |  | This class provides the building blocks for someone wanting to use PHP to talk to Proxmox 2.0. Relatively simple piece of code, just provides a get/put/post/delete abstraction layer as methods on top of Proxmox's REST API, while also handling the Login Ticket headers required for authentication. |

| 407 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=head2 new | 
| 408 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 409 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Creates the Net::Proxmox::VE object and returns it. | 
| 410 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 411 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Examples... | 
| 412 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 413 |  |  |  |  |  |  | my $obj = Net::Proxmox::VE->new(%args); | 
| 414 |  |  |  |  |  |  | my $obj = Net::Proxmox::VE->new(\%args); | 
| 415 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 416 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Valid arguments are... | 
| 417 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 418 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=over 4 | 
| 419 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 420 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=item I | 
| 421 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 422 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Proxmox host instance to interact with. Required so no default. | 
| 423 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 424 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=item I | 
| 425 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 426 |  |  |  |  |  |  | User name used for authentication. Defaults to 'root', optional. | 
| 427 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 428 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=item I | 
| 429 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 430 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Pass word user for authentication. Required so no default. | 
| 431 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 432 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=item I | 
| 433 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 434 |  |  |  |  |  |  | TCP port number used to by the Proxmox host instance. Defaults to 8006, optional. | 
| 435 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 436 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=item I | 
| 437 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 438 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Authentication realm to request against. Defaults to 'pam' (local auth), optional. | 
| 439 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 440 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=item I | 
| 441 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 442 |  |  |  |  |  |  | If you're using a self-signed certificate, SSL verification is going to fail, and we need to tell C not to attempt certificate verification. | 
| 443 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 444 |  |  |  |  |  |  | This option is passed on as C options to Cnew()>, ultimately for C. | 
| 445 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 446 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Using it like this, causes C and C not to attempt SSL verification: | 
| 447 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 448 |  |  |  |  |  |  | use IO::Socket::SSL qw(SSL_VERIFY_NONE); | 
| 449 |  |  |  |  |  |  | .. | 
| 450 |  |  |  |  |  |  | %args = ( | 
| 451 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... | 
| 452 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ssl_opts => { | 
| 453 |  |  |  |  |  |  | SSL_verify_mode => SSL_VERIFY_NONE, | 
| 454 |  |  |  |  |  |  | verify_hostname => 0 | 
| 455 |  |  |  |  |  |  | }, | 
| 456 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... | 
| 457 |  |  |  |  |  |  | ); | 
| 458 |  |  |  |  |  |  | my $proxmox = Net::Proxmox::VE->new(%args); | 
| 459 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 460 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Your connection will work now, but B. | 
| 461 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 462 |  |  |  |  |  |  | =item I | 
| 463 |  |  |  |  |  |  |  | 
| 464 |  |  |  |  |  |  | Enabling debugging of this API (not related to proxmox debugging in any way). Defaults to false, optional. |
